Job Title: Onboarding Manager – Real Estate Operations
We are seeking a detail-oriented and highly organized Onboarding Manager to support the successful integration of new agents into Barrett Real Estate. This role plays a key part in ensuring every new agent has a smooth, professional, and welcoming start with the brokerage.The Onboarding Manager will be responsible for managing the full onboarding process from initial contact through system setup, compliance documentation, and internal communication. This includes coordinating across multiple platforms, ensuring accurate data entry, and maintaining a consistent and efficient onboarding experience for all new agents.
Key Responsibilities:
- Serve as the primary point of contact for new agent onboarding
- Manage full onboarding workflow from start to completion
- Set up agents across internal systems and platforms (CRM, marketing tools, communication channels, and brokerage systems)
- Ensure proper completion and submission of ICA onboarding packets and compliance documentation
- Coordinate agent orientation scheduling and onboarding communications
- Add agents to internal platforms, groups, and tools as needed
- Communicate new agent information to internal departments (broker, transactions, closing, accounting, marketing, etc.)
- Maintain accuracy and consistency across all onboarding records
- Ensure all onboarding steps are completed in a timely and compliant manner
- Provide a high-level, professional experience for every new agent joining the brokerage
